Top Attractions & Must-Visit Places in Gesualdo, Italy
Gesualdo might be small, but it's packed with things to see and do. Here are a few top spots to add to your itinerary:
- The Castello di Gesualdo: This imposing castle dominates the town's skyline and is a must-see. Explore its history, admire the architecture, and soak in the breathtaking panoramic views.
- The Museo Civico: Delve into Gesualdo's rich history and culture at this fascinating museum. You'll find a collection of local artifacts and artwork that bring the town's past to life.
- The Chiesa di Santa Maria della Purificazione: This beautiful church is a stunning example of Baroque architecture. Take some time to admire its intricate details and peaceful atmosphere.
- Piazza Plebiscito: The heart of Gesualdo, this charming square is the perfect place to relax, people-watch, and soak up the town's vibrant atmosphere. Grab an espresso at a local café and enjoy the buzz.

When’s the Best Time to Go?
The best time to visit Gesualdo depends on your preferences. Spring and autumn offer pleasant weather and fewer crowds. Summer can be hot, but the evenings are generally cooler. Winter can be chilly, but it offers a unique charm.
